Ubisoft released the latest mainline Assassin\u2019s Creed game on <strong>March 20, 2025<\/strong>, and it remains a paid title on PlayStation 5, Xbox Series X\/S, and PC.<\/p>\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">Ubisoft and the major storefronts still list <a href=\"https:\/\/en.softonic.com\/downloads\/assassin&apos;s-creed-games\" rel=\"noopener\">Assassin\u2019s Creed Shadows<\/a> as a paid release, with standard, deluxe, and collector\u2019s editions on sale. Since launch, Ubisoft has pushed out several updates and also released the paid <strong><a href=\"https:\/\/claws-of-awaji-assassins-creed-shadows.en.softonic.com\/\" rel=\"noopener\">Claws of Awaji<\/a><\/strong> expansion in September 2025.<\/p>\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">The confusion seems to come from <strong>free post-launch content<\/strong> for people who already own the game, not from Ubisoft making the full thing free. In the patch notes for Update 1.1.11, released on June 16, 2026, Ubisoft added the free Black Tides story quest along with new Animus HUB crossover projects. Nice extra content, if you already have the base game.<\/p>\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">Shadows is also the <strong>fourteenth main entry<\/strong> in the series. It\u2019s set in feudal Japan during the late Sengoku period, with Naoe centered on stealth and Yasuke built for direct, head-on combat. Ubisoft has also described the open world as being on a similar scale to <a href=\"https:\/\/assassins-creed-origins.en.softonic.com\/\" rel=\"noopener\">Assassin\u2019s Creed Origins<\/a>, with a dynamic seasonal system that can change how missions play out.<\/p>\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">If you\u2019re hoping to find a free download, this isn\u2019t one to go chasing, even if the newer content may be worth checking out for current players.
